Output 6f14ad4d3cd7060f78d3867d21fb6395962964bb333dc6b9124e8d3b69e84d1e:5

value
1462891
script pubkey
OP_HASH160 OP_PUSHBYTES_20 bd3677cd20e7679c66c0892f5afbec6a6e494afd OP_EQUAL
address
3JwUtJQNQZNaEFRtkhAjut1eUzsv2aPiFn
transaction
6f14ad4d3cd7060f78d3867d21fb6395962964bb333dc6b9124e8d3b69e84d1e
confirmations
166152
spent
true